    Sudan Fiber Optic Distribution Frame 24 Cores

    ODF 24 Core is a high-density fiber optic distribution frame designed to meet the ever-increasing demands of today's network systems. This product is ideal for data centers, server rooms, and other communication distribution systems where space is limited. It is mainly used for cable inlet, grounding and fixing and the splicing between the terminal end and pigtail. It provides fiber fixing, splicing, termination, patching, and cable management in telecom rooms, data centers. DIGISOL Optical Distribution Frame provides cable interconnections between communication facilities that can integrate fiber splicing, fiber termination, fiber optic adapters and connectors in a single unit for High-Density capacity designed for 24 core to 144 core.

    Home electrical distribution box sockets are not receiving power

    Dead sockets can be caused by a simple tripped MCB, a broken ring circuit, a loose connection, or a blown spur fuse. This guide covers every common cause, explains what homeowners can check safely, and provides a structured diagnostic approach for electricians. “ I've won two contracts this month. Plugging a device into an electrical socket and receiving no power is a common household event. A tripped circuit breaker often tops the list.

    PDU Intelligent Management

    An intelligent PDU enables power monitoring that can be of the overall PDU or in some models down to the individual outlet. Whilst some also provide remote switching that allows power to be remotely cycled. Remote power control, real-time energy metering, SNMP/Modbus integration.
